Three commonly followed standards for constructing and installing cabling include the Telecommunications Industry Association (TIA) standards, specifically TIA/EIA-568 for commercial building cabling, the National Electrical Code (NEC) for electrical safety, and the Institute of Electrical and Electronics Engineers (IEEE) standards, such as IEEE 802.3 for Ethernet networking. These standards ensure proper performance, safety, and interoperability of cabling systems. Adhering to these guidelines helps prevent issues like signal interference and ensures compliance with local regulations.

Structured cabling is building or campus telecommunications cabling infrastructure that consists of a number of standardized smaller elements (hence structured) called subsystems. Structured cabling design and installation is governed by a set of standards that specify wiring data centers, offices, and apartment buildings for data or voice communications using various kinds of cable, most commonly category 5e (CAT5e), category 6 (CAT6), and fiber optic cabling and modular connectors.
